Employ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, total (%) in Uruguay
Uruguay: Employ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, total (%) was 35.3% in 2024. ▼ Falling
Employ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, total (%) in Uruguay, 1984–2024
Source: Labour Force Statistics database (LFS), International Labour Organization (ILO).
Analysis
The most recent figure for employ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, total (%) in Uruguay is 35.3%, measured in 2024.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 2.4% on the previous year and down 17.4% over ten years.
Over the whole period, employment to population ratio, ages 15-24, total (%) in Uruguay peaked at 45.8% in 1998 and was at its lowest, 24.6%, in 1990.
Uruguay ranks 69th of 155 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 35 years of available data.

About this data
Employment to population ratio is the proportion of a country's population that is employed.
